A sharp turnaround to a net profit of $0.16 million in Q2 2026, from a $0.64 million loss a year ago, underscores the strength of Interpace Biosciences' core thyroid testing business, which grew 9%. Gross margins expanded to 61.9% from 57.1%, while operating expenses fell as restructuring costs from the discontinued PancraGEN test rolled off. With $2.7 million in cash and management projecting sufficient runway for the next twelve months, the company is stabilizing after the loss of its pancreatic cancer test reimbursement. These results arrive as shareholders are being asked to approve a reverse stock split and increase authorized shares—a vote critical for the company's Nasdaq uplisting ambitions.
At the time of this filing, IDXG was trading at $1.70 on OTC in the Industrial Applications And Services sector, with a market capitalization of approximately $47.1M.
